Latest Patents

Miriam's latest patents include a method, apparatus, and article of manufacture for performing data mining applications in a relational database management system. One of her patents focuses on how scalable data mining functions are performed directly against a relational database by executing queries dynamically generated by an application programming interface according to requested parameters. Another patent details techniques for deploying analytic models in parallel, where a relational database management system manages a relational database stored on data storage devices. This system executes at least one analytic algorithm, which includes SQL statements performed directly against the relational database, creating analytic models within an analytic logical data model.
